General Costs Breakdown
Below we present a comprehensive breakdown of the expenses involved in getting a driving license in Finland:
| Cost Component | Estimated Cost in EUR |
|---|---|
| Theory Course | 200 – 500 |
| Driving Lessons | 50 – 100 per lesson |
| Practical Driving Exam Fee | 60 – 120 |
| Theory Exam Fee | 40 – 60 |
| First Aid Course | 50 – 100 |
| Application Fee | 50 – 100 |
| Photo and Documents | 20 – 40 |
| Total Estimated Costs | 500 – 1,200 |
Breakdown of Costs Explained
-
Theory Course: Most driving schools use thorough theory courses. The price can vary based on the organization and course duration. Anticipate to pay in between EUR200 and EUR500.
-
Driving Lessons: Practical driving lessons are a key part, typically varying from EUR50 to EUR100 per session. The number of lessons you require will depend upon your ability level and convenience behind the wheel.
-
Practical Driving Exam Fee: After finishing the needed lessons, prospects need to pass a practical driving test, which might cost between EUR60 and EUR120.
-
Theory Exam Fee: Candidates should also take a theoretical test to guarantee they comprehend road rules and safety guidelines. This test fee normally costs in between EUR40 and EUR60.
-
Emergency Treatment Course: A certificate of conclusion for a first-aid course is required for a lot of driving license classifications. These courses vary from EUR50 to EUR100.
-
Application Fee: When submitting an application for your driving license, you will need to pay an application fee, typically between EUR50 and EUR100.
-
Picture and Documents: Your application for a driving license will require official images and other documents, costing around EUR20 to EUR40.
How to Obtain a Driving License in Finland
The procedure of acquiring a driving license in Finland can be summarized in a number of uncomplicated actions:
-
Prepare for the Theory Exam: Enroll in a theory course at a certified driving school to acquire the required knowledge on roadway signs, traffic guidelines, and safe driving practices.
-
Guideline and Practice: Schedule practical driving lessons with a licensed trainer. Throughout these sessions, participants get hands-on experience driving under guidance.
-
Take the Theory Exam: Once confident with the theoretical knowledge, you can register for and take the theory exam.
-
Go Through a First Aid Course: Complete a qualified emergency treatment course, as it’s required for all driving license applications.
-
Set Up the Practical Exam: After successfully passing the theory examination and completing the required driving lessons, you can book the practical driving test.
-
Send the Application: With all requirements fulfilled, submit your application for a driving license along with the fees required.
-
Get Your License: Upon passing the useful assessment, you will be provided a short-lived driving license, followed by the official card.

Frequently Asked Question About Finnish Driving License Costs
1. Is it required to take driving lessons?
Yes, taking driving lessons from a licensed instructor is highly suggested, as it equips you with skills and understanding that are essential for passing the exams.
2. How long does it typically require to get a driving license in Finland?
The time frame can vary based on specific situations, consisting of lesson frequency and preparation time for exams; however, most people can expect a couple of months of studying and practice.
3. Are there any extra costs I should expect?
While the table offers a general introduction, possible applicants ought to be conscious of any individual costs, such as transport to and from the school, or extra session.
4. Can I start discovering to drive before turning 18?
Yes, numerous driving schools provide the possibility for young students to start taking lessons at 17, though they can not get a license till they are 18.
5. Will my foreign driving license be legitimate in Finland?
Driving licenses from EU nations are normally legitimate; nevertheless, if you originate from a country outside the EU, you might need to transform your license to a Finnish Driving License Cost one, which may involve additional expenses.
